Installed Bilstein's 6112 front springs and shocks and a set of quick-detach sway-bar links.
How do you like them and what do you have them paired with on the rear? This is the setup I want to go with because I want to keep some rake and the adjustment on those seems easy. I was thinking of setting them at a bit over an inch of lift in the front. I guess I will go with the 5160s in the rear.

I have them set to 0.80 inches of lift. You can tell that it doesn't have as much rake, but if this wasn't your truck, you might think it is stock. The tires are 265/70R17, so overall it's about an inch taller in the front than stock. I'm sort of trying to replicate the Tremor engineering. I think the higher you go up, the more pretension on the springs and the ride would get stiffer. I can tell mine is a bit stiffer than stock, but the damping response is much better.

In the rear I have 5100s. I ordered the kit with the 5100s for the front and the rear, but the fronts are still backordered. I installed the rear shocks. When the fronts arrive (someday) I will remove the rears and replace them with the 5160 reservoir shocks. Then I'll have a complete set of 5100s to sell (fronts new and rears with 1000-2000+ miles on them).

If you do nothing other than install rear shocks, it will improve the ride tremendously.

Finally aggregated all of my individual switches into a single gang switch. Fits so satisfyingly well between the cigarette plugs. ?? I think I’m happier with this solution than I would have been with the Lightforce or Stedi fascia. Since I only had to feed a single wire through the firewall. Gonna make it easier to change things in the future with the everything in the engine bay. Currently have the Diode Dynamics SS6 wide beams, KC Flex dual spots, rock lights, and my bed cargo lights hooked up.

I finished up the install of my “Beijing Designs” (Extreme LED) 25” XS light bar behind the grille of my Tremor. Also installed the Fab Fours acc relocation bracket for the hidden winch in the future. I made the brackets to hold the light and wired the amber and white lights independently to the upfitter switches.
